Why Buenos Aires Needs Grid-Side Energy Storage
As Argentina's capital battles increasing energy demands and renewable integration challenges, grid-side storage solutions have become the city's "energy shock absorber". Imagine a giant battery pack for an entire metropolis – that's essentially what these systems provide.
Key Drivers for Adoption
- 38% growth in solar/wind capacity since 2020 (National Energy Ministry data)
- Peak demand fluctuations exceeding 1.2 GW daily
- Ageing grid infrastructure requiring modernization
"The 2023 blackout affecting 15,000 households accelerated deployment plans for grid stabilization technologies." - Energy Regulatory Commission Report

Emerging Technologies
Hybrid systems combining lithium-ion batteries with flow battery technology now achieve 92% round-trip efficiency. Thermal management solutions specifically designed for Buenos Aires' humid subtropical climate prevent performance degradation.

Global Best Practices Adapted Locally
California's duck curve management strategies have been modified for Buenos Aires' demand patterns. The city's "flamingo curve" – with twin consumption peaks at 11 AM and 8 PM – requires unique charge/discharge scheduling.
Success Story: Palermo District Pilot
A 20 MWh system reduced voltage fluctuations by 73% during its first operational year, while cutting diesel backup usage by 15,000 liters monthly.

Frequently Asked Questions
How long do grid batteries typically last?
Modern systems maintain 80% capacity after 6,000 cycles (approximately 15-20 years).
What safety measures prevent thermal runaway?
Multi-layer protection includes ceramic separators, liquid cooling, and AI-powered anomaly detection.
